Weekend Assistant Producer, WNYC News (part-time)

Every day, the WNYC Newsroom seeks to deliver smart, enterprising news content to its various audiences with the goal of making New York work for New Yorkers. Our weekend shows Weekend Edition and Weekend All Things Considered are central to that effort. 

We are looking for a part-time Assistant Producer to help bolster WNYC’s weekend coverage. This journalist should be passionate about daily news and have experience in audio journalism. They should be a proven self-starter with strong instincts for good stories. They must be  nimble, dogged in pursuit of the news, and sharply focused on what our audiences need. They must be self-reliant and feel comfortable working across multiple shifts and supporting different staff – from breaking news editors to show hosts to beat reporters. And they must have a passion for New York City and the surrounding region.

The Assistant Producer will work 17 hours a week, including a planning shift every Friday and two shifts over the weekend. The schedule is subject to change based on news demands and staffing needs.  

This position reports to the Editor of Magazine Shows and Newscasts. 

Responsibilities

  • Assist day-of editors and hosts in monitoring for and responding to breaking news

  • Gather and edit audio remotely

  • Gather audio in the field, as assigned

  • Write newscast stories and other material for broadcast

  • Write content for Gothamist and the WNYC website, as assigned

  • Pitch story ideas with an eye towards bolstering weekend programming 

  • Book guests and script host interviews

Qualifications

  • At least one year of professional journalism experience

  • Experience with audio editing

  • Excellent communication skills, written and spoken

  • Effective time-management and ability to meet tight deadlines

  • Proven ability to pay close attention to detail and fact-checking

  • Deep commitment to ethical journalism

  • Demonstrated commitment and ability to contribute an equity lens to their work

Additional Information

This is a part-time non-exempt role with an hourly rate of $36.1854 per hour.

This role currently operates in a hybrid capacity with the ability to work from home. However, the expectation is that this individual will work from the WNYC Newsroom in Lower Manhattan on specified days with regularity. 

This position is covered by a collective bargaining agreement between New York Public Radio and SAG-AFTRA.
